#cc2078 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cc2078 is composed of 80% red, 12.5%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.3% magenta, 41.2%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 329.3 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 46.3%. #cc2078 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40f0 with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#cc2078 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cc2078 has RGB values of R:204, G:32,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.84, Y:0.41,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13377656.

Shades and Tints of #cc2078
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fceff6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c2078
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7276 is the less saturated color, while #e70579 is the most saturated one.
